engine failure after 2500 miles

as per title my 200 is in the dealership, old engine is out new one started going in today.

car is 2 months old with 2500 miles on the clock, was driving down the motorway suddenly car started shuddering, lost power and started knocking.

spun a crankshaft bearing, destroyed the crank and melted piston 3! thats all i know so far!
